Software Engineer IV at Sabre Corporation
Bengaluru, karnataka, India -
Full Time


Start Date

Immediate

Expiry Date

29 Apr, 26

Salary

0.0

Posted On

29 Jan, 26

Experience

5 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Java, J2EE, Relational Databases, Backend Systems, Microservices, OOAD, Data Structures, Algorithms, Multithreading, Spring Framework, Spring Boot, Design Patterns, RESTful Services, SOAP Services, SQL Query Optimization, CI/CD

Industry

technology;Information and Internet

Description
Sabre is a technology company that powers the global travel industry. By leveraging next-generation technology, we create global technology solutions that take on the biggest opportunities and solve the most complex challenges in travel. Positioned at the center of the travel, we shape the future by offering innovative advancements that pave the way for a more connected and seamless ecosystem as we power mobile apps, online travel sites, airline and hotel reservation networks, travel agent terminals, and scores of other solutions. Simply put, we connect people with moments that matter. About the Team The Sabre Hotels organization builds and operates the technology platform that powers hotel distribution for global travel partners. Our systems connect 170,000+ hotels to the world’s largest online and offline travel agencies. The applications we develop are high-volume, highly available, multi-instance, and business-critical, requiring strong engineering discipline and ownership. Role Overview Sabre is seeking a highly skilled and motivated Software Engineer IV with deep expertise in Java, J2EE, and relational databases. In this role, you will design, develop, enhance, and support scalable backend systems and microservices. The ideal candidate is a strong independent contributor who communicates effectively, takes ownership end-to-end, and consistently delivers high-quality solutions. Key Responsibilities Design, develop, test, and maintain high-performance backend applications and services Build scalable microservices using modern Java frameworks Work independently on complex problem statements with minimal supervision Collaborate with cross-functional teams to deliver critical platform enhancements Ensure software quality through unit testing, automation, and code review practices Troubleshoot production issues and provide sustainable fixes Contribute to architecture discussions and continuous improvement initiatives Required Skills & Qualifications Core Technical Expertise Strong proficiency in Core Java (Java 8+) and J2EE technologies Excellent knowledge of Object-Oriented Analysis and Design (OOAD) Deep understanding of data structures, algorithms, and multithreading Hands-on experience with Spring Framework, Spring Boot Strong experience in applying design patterns (GOF, Enterprise Patterns) Service & API Development Proven experience building and consuming RESTful and SOAP web services Solid understanding of distributed systems and service-based architectures Database & Backend Skills Strong working knowledge of relational databases such as Oracle and MySQL Expertise in SQL query optimization and schema-level understanding Development Practices & Tools Experience with build and dependency tools such as Maven Strong knowledge of TDD practices and testing frameworks (JUnit, Mockito) Familiarity with CI/CD pipelines and tools like Jenkins Working experience with code quality and security tools (SonarQube, Veracode, IQ Scan) Operating Systems Comfortable working in Unix/Linux environments Communication & Ownership Expectations Excellent written and verbal communication in English Ability to work independently, take initiative, and drive tasks to completion Strong collaboration skills across engineering, product, and support teams Preferred Qualifications Experience working in an Agile/Scrum development environment Exposure to cloud platforms such as AWS and/or Google Cloud (GCP) Prior experience in travel, hospitality, or distribution domains is a plus Awareness or hands-on exposure to modern AI-assisted developer tools Qualifications and Education Requirements: Minimum 5 years of related experience Experience in fast paced Software Development in Agile environment Experience and expertise in advanced pair programming and solutioning Excellent problem solving and analytical skills Very good knowledge of Java , j2ee, spring, springboot, Microservices Very good Knowledge of cloud based tech/languages, technology stacks, etc. Monitoring and debugging critical issues Proficient English, both written and verbal Self-disciplined and independent developer We will give careful consideration to your application and review your details against the position criteria. You will receive separate notification as your application progresses. Please note that only candidates who meet the minimum criteria for the role will proceed in the selection process. Reasonable Accommodation Sabre is committed to working with and providing reasonable accommodation to applicants with disabilities. Applicants applying for a Sabre position with a disability who require a reasonable accommodation for any part of the application or hiring process may contact Sabre at recruiting@careers.sabre.com. Determinations on requests for reasonable accommodation will be made on a case-by-case basis. Affirmative Action Sabre is an equal employment opportunity/affirmative action employer and is committed to providing employment opportunities to minorities, females, veterans and disabled individuals. EEO IS THE LAW Technical Assistance For technical assistance with this career site, send an email to recruiting@careers.sabre.com. Note: Resumes/CVs are not accepted via email.
Responsibilities
The role involves designing, developing, testing, and maintaining high-performance backend applications and scalable microservices using modern Java frameworks. Key duties include building software independently, collaborating on platform enhancements, ensuring quality via testing and code reviews, and troubleshooting production issues.
Loading...